Barca Teenager Fernandez Joins PSG; Laporta Criticizes ‘Unpleasant Situation’
Barcelona’s young talent, Fernandez, has officially joined Paris Saint-Germain (PSG) in a move that has garnered significant attention. The transfer aligns with PSG’s strategy that emphasizes youth and emerging talent, as stated by the club. In reflecting on his departure, Fernandez expressed immense pride and nostalgia for his time at Barcelona, calling it a challenging decision.
Fernandez’s Pride in Joining PSG
In his own words, Fernandez conveyed a heartfelt message about his move, declaring PSG a “massive club” he has admired since childhood. He expressed gratitude for the nearly four seasons he spent at Barcelona, emphasizing the emotional toll of leaving a club he considered home.
Barcelona’s Perspective on Young Talent
Barcelona coach Hansi Flick addressed Fernandez’s decision, urging young players to commit fully to the club’s heritage. He emphasized the importance of loyalty, stating players should embody a heart-driven dedication to Barcelona.

Flick acknowledged that while players are of age to decide their futures, the club’s philosophy demands complete commitment and passion for its colors. He expressed hope that all current and future players understand the weight of representing Barcelona.
